Transaction 907139a3dc375beaf32770276e1bd230215a41c7282e462f414cdb024176f17c

1 Input
2 Outputs
  • 907139a3dc375beaf32770276e1bd230215a41c7282e462f414cdb024176f17c:0
  • value  76000000
    address  38FVLh8FqEKnVBvdpFSvmeCeYYR4kdcTB8
  • 907139a3dc375beaf32770276e1bd230215a41c7282e462f414cdb024176f17c:1
  • value  61478201
    address  1NrP2aiPYCvUPqs6Px7P452k91dM7b4EFu